Introduction

Infrared thermometers have become essential tools in medical, industrial, and scientific applications. Devices like IR guns, forehead thermometers, and ear thermometers provide fast, non-contact temperature readings. However, their accuracy depends on regular calibration using a blackbody source or blackbody cavity.

A blackbody calibration system provides a stable temperature reference for radiation calibration and temperature calibration. This ensures that infrared thermometers deliver reliable, repeatable, and precise temperature measurements. In this article, we’ll explore blackbody calibration, why it matters, and how to use it for IR gun calibration, forehead gun calibration, and ear thermometer calibration.


1. What is Blackbody Calibration?

A blackbody is an object that absorbs and emits infrared radiation based on its temperature. In temperature measurement, a blackbody source serves as a standard reference point to ensure accuracy in infrared thermometers.

Why Blackbody Calibration is Necessary

✔ Prevents temperature drift and ensures long-term accuracy.
✔ Maintains compliance with medical and industrial temperature standards.
✔ Reduces errors in non-contact infrared temperature readings.

2. How a Blackbody Source Works

A blackbody source is designed to emit infrared radiation at a stable and controlled temperature. This allows infrared thermometers to be tested and calibrated against a known reference.

Key Features of a Blackbody Source:

Temperature Stability – Ensures precise and repeatable calibration.
Adjustable Temperature Range – Covers medical and industrial calibration needs.
Compact and Portable Options – Allows for on-site IR gun and forehead gun calibration.

3. The Importance of Radiation Calibration

Infrared thermometers rely on radiant energy emitted from objects to determine temperature. Over time, external factors like sensor wear, environmental exposure, and usage frequency can cause inaccuracies.

Benefits of Radiation Calibration:

✔ Ensures consistent and accurate temperature readings.
✔ Eliminates errors caused by sensor drift.
✔ Meets industry standards for precision temperature measurement.

4. How to Calibrate an IR Gun Using a Blackbody Source

IR temperature guns are commonly used for industrial, medical, and research applications. To maintain their accuracy, they must be regularly calibrated against a blackbody source.

Steps for IR Gun Calibration:

  1. Set the Blackbody Source to a Known Temperature (e.g., 100°C for industrial applications or 37°C for medical devices).

  2. Position the IR Gun Correctly at the recommended distance and angle.

  3. Take Multiple Readings and compare them to the blackbody reference temperature.

  4. Adjust the IR Gun Settings if discrepancies are found.

5. Forehead Gun Calibration for Medical Use

Forehead thermometers are widely used in hospitals, clinics, and public screenings. These devices must be regularly calibrated using a blackbody source to maintain accuracy.

Steps to Calibrate a Forehead Thermometer:

Set the Blackbody Source to 37°C (body temperature).
Hold the Forehead Gun at the Recommended Distance (3–5 cm).
Compare Readings and adjust settings if needed.

6. Ear Gun Calibration for Medical Accuracy

Ear thermometers detect eardrum temperature using infrared radiation. If not properly calibrated, they can give false readings, leading to incorrect medical assessments.

Steps for Ear Thermometer Calibration:

Set the Blackbody Cavity to 37°C.
Position the Ear Thermometer Properly to align with the blackbody opening.
Take Multiple Readings and compare them to the blackbody reference temperature.
